Actually, the original story was a novella titled "Secret Window, Secret Garden" in Four Past Midnight. I read it a long time ago, and nearly forgot about it. When I saw the preview to Secret Window, John Turturro's character saying "You stole my story" pricked something in the back of my mind. I turned to my wife and said: "I read that story somewhere. That's a story." So, I can't say how the movie compared. I really don't remember that much of the story. As far as the movie went, I was disappointed myself. I enjoyed Depp's performance, but I found it too predictable. There were no shocks, no thrills. Apart from Depp, I found the film to be quite the bore.
